**Q: Why do Lanternfly handlers cold-start slowly?**

Each cold start pulls the config bundle and decrypts it before serving. Keep the bundle under 2 MB and avoid adding synchronous init calls. The warmer pings every five minutes but cannot cover traffic spikes. If decryption fails during init, the handler retries with the fallback keyring. Unlocking that keyring in an emergency requires the recovery passphrase, which is:

unlock words, bafof-kawef: soreth-nordor-belwyn-gorvan-julael-belys

## Tuning timezone handling in exports

Heads up, plugin authors: Reportelle normalizes everything to UTC internally, then applies the viewer's zone only at render time. Your plugin should never do its own offset math — pass zone IDs through and let the exporter handle DST weirdness. If you see off-by-one-day bugs near midnight, it's almost always a cutoff constant, not your code. The knobs you can override per-export are listed below.

constants for yaduf-fahag:
BUDGETS = {
    "kelix": 528,
    "briwyn": 734,
}

Hey reviewer — the Bannerly consent-banner rollout is blocked because the config vault locked itself after too many bad attempts (thanks, stale CI token). The region toggles for the staged rollout live in there, so we can't ship the EU variant until it's open. To reopen the vault, use the recovery passphrase below.

strongbox words: lamwyn-istax-tamvan-beldor-pelax-norys-kasdor-wenmir-kelax-ralix-holir-silok-ulawyn

### Catalogue Import — Wrenfield Library System

Imports from legacy MARC dumps run nightly in batches. Duplicate records merge by normalized title plus author; conflicts land in a review queue for staff. Support should expect merge-queue questions during the first weeks. Batch sizing and dedupe thresholds are controlled by these constants.

tuning table, kawep-tawif:
CAPS = {
    "olidor": 80,
    "belion": 7,
    "quenys": 225,
    "druox": 839,
    "fraath": 482,
}

Hi all — welcome to the Lanternfold team. We shipped the batching fix for the N+1 queries in the Orchardview GraphQL resolver last night, and as part of the deploy we rotated credentials for the internal query-profiler service. Please update your local env files with the new key below.

API key for hadup-kahof: vxb2-7s